Crysis 3 Multiplayer Beta Gets A Balance Patch

Crysis 3 v3
Crytek has just released an update for the public, multiplayer beta phase of Crysis 3. This patch is currently available on PC and PS3, and will be coming shortly on X360. According to its changelog, this is a balance patch that tweaks and improves a variety of weapons. Crytek also plans on introducing additional changes to the Crysis 3 Multiplayer and is happy with its Anti-Cheat detection system, though they are still encouraging people to submit screenshots with cheaters on the MyCrysis forums. Crysis 3 CVar Configurator Released – Tweak Graphical Options Extensively, Gain More Performance

Crysis 3 v3
Crysis fans will certainly remember the cvar files, those files which could be further tweaked in order to gain better visuals (or performance) than what could be achieved with Crytek’s in-game graphical options. Dead Space 3’s Executive Producer Blatantly Lying About Offering The Same Experience On All Platforms

Dead Space 3
You know what? It’s really ironic when you see an executive producer contradicting himself in a matter of days. Last week, we informed you about Dead Space 3 and that it would be a simple port. In order to – somehow – calm PC gamers down, the game’s executive producer, Steve Papoutsis, told Shacknews that Visceral Games wants to offer the same experience on all platforms, and that’s precisely why they did not overhaul the PC version. Now the reason we didn’t inform you about this was simple; it was just a bunch of lies, therefore we decided to wait for the right moment to strike. And that moment comes right a few days later (thanks to GameTrailers), when Visceral Games reveals that the X360 will support specific Kinect commands.
